    Had a very annoying "ka-thunk" sound inside the cab on take-off. I could have sworn it was coming from the center console so I had slowly been pulling things out of the new organizer I had put in. Finally was convinced it was the new organizer itself somehow shifting and hitting against the side of the console. Then yesterday I opened the glove box and had a "duh" moment. The manuals in the glove box that I had totally forgotten about were the culprit.

    Put those suckers in a ziplock bag with some air in it, which holds them in place. No more mystery thud on take-off. Or maybe I'll just take them out.

    I feel real smart for not figuring this out sooner. :rofl:

    I’m playing catch-up on some old projects that never got posted.

    Driver’s A-pillar Handle
    Before


    After


    Feedback: I actually almost never use this. With the Amp Research Power Steps (see below), I tend to use my steering wheel. Without the Power Steps, this would have been a necessity.



    Amp Research Power Steps
    Before


    After




    Feedback: Best.Mod.Ever. Every time I get into my truck I’m reminded how much I appreciate these. Plus they are sleek, which I love. And they have that cool “transformers factor”.



    ESP Under Seat Storage
    Before


    During


    After


    Feedback: I don’t use the storage everyday, but I do appreciate having it. Would do it again. The volume of storage is smaller than I would like, but I’m not willing to spend more for the larger metal option.

    Adjusts the shift points and line pressures for firmer shifts and reduces clutch slippage, insurance for the transmission to last longer with the additional abuse from the supercharger
